How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Okaloosa County?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Okaloosa County Studio Apartments | $2,376 | $892 | $6,835 |
| Okaloosa County 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,858 | $986 | $7,680 |
| Okaloosa County 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,067 | $980 | $8,223 |
| Okaloosa County 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,448 | $1,380 | $7,154 |
| Okaloosa County 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,181 | $1,575 | $7,618 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Okaloosa County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Okaloosa County with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Okaloosa County is at ADDISON PLACE listed at $1,006.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Okaloosa County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Okaloosa County is $1,858.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Okaloosa County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Okaloosa County is a 1,108 square feet unit starting from $1,389 at Retreat at Redstone.
What is the average size for Okaloosa County 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Okaloosa County is currently 746 sq ft.
